The Jensen Electric Lightning 10-50 IR Library for TH-U SuperCabinet from Overloud is a SuperCabinet IR library that captures the shimmering tones of the Jet Series Jensen Electric Lightning 10″, 50W ceramic speaker in 1×10 and 2×10 open-back cabinet configurations captured by 19 microphones for an impressive 608 total impulse responses. Featuring a speaker with an exceptionally bold high-frequency response and warm, subdued low end, this IR library is a great choice for bright, clean tones and strong, articulate overdrive.

The 19 mics were used to record in four different horizontal positions, two distances, and two angles, for a total of 16 IRs each. Designed exclusively for the SuperCabinet IR processor, a program which makes it easy to blend and create custom cabinet tones and export IRs in WAV format for use in external IR loaders and modelers, the Jensen Electric Lightning 10-50 IR Library is an ideal choice for those seeking fat, warm lows, aggressive mids, and cutting highs with a nice sheen, in a versatile and affordable package.

IR-Capture Specifications
The microphones used during the capture sessions for this IR library are:

  • AKG C12
  • AKG C414
  • AKG C414 XLS
  • Audio Technica AT4033
  • Beyerdynamic M160
  • Coles 4038
  • Electro Voice RE16
  • Groove Tubes MD1
  • Neumann KM84
  • Neumann U47
  • Neumann U87
  • RODE NT1
  • Royer R121
  • Sennheiser E609
  • Sennheiser MD421
  • Shure B52
  • Shure SM57
  • Shure SM58
  • Shure SM81

Every microphone has been moved to four different horizontal positions (cap, cap edge, cone, and cone edge), two distances and two angles, for a total of 16 IRs each. All the measurements have been repeated for each cabinet in the library, and all IRs have been phase aligned, so they can be blended without phase cancellation.
